Title: Breaker for Tallgrass upstream API never resets. Steady state: breaker trips on 5 consecutive 5xx, correct. Problem: half-open probe uses stale client config, always fails, breaker stays open until pod restart. New folks: the breaker lives in `gatewaycore/breaker.go`, config in Driftwell. Fix: reload client before probe. Repro on staging within ten minutes of forcing upstream errors. Attach your repro logs referencing the build token below.

trace token, yajep-badug: htk6_a7499e

## Local Setup

This repo contains the tooling we built during the Larkspur stale-cache postmortem. New team members should clone it, install dependencies with `make deps`, and run the cache-replay harness once to verify their environment. The harness reads invalidation events from a local Postgres instance seeded by `make seed`. Before running it, configure the database by exporting the connection string shown below.

replica DSN, fawif-kajep: cockroachdb://casok_svc:d7jqxZmWgrSSsG@db-6a76.nelvrotech.test:5432/sorius

# Service Accounts: String Extraction

The `extract-i18n` script pulls translatable strings from all Bramblewick repos and pushes them to the Glossa service. It runs under the `i18n-extractor` service account. Do not run it under your personal account; Glossa rate-limits individual users aggressively. The account has write access to the staging catalog only. Set the token in your shell before invoking the script. The current staging token is below.

API key for kahap-kafog: zpat15_6qzxZ7YR8aDwjmp

## Changelog — ScrubJay defaults update

Heads up for the eng sync: we've changed the default behavior of ScrubJay, our EXIF-scrubbing pipeline. Previously it only stripped GPS tags; it now removes all metadata blocks by default, including camera serials and editing-software fingerprints. Orientation is preserved by baking the rotation into pixels. If your service relied on passthrough metadata, you'll need to opt out explicitly. The new defaults ship in this week's release, and the service now starts with the following configuration values.

service settings:
druwyn:
  log_level: debug
  metrics_host: metrics.druwyn.tolvaqlabs.internal
  pool_size: 32